Eastern Mari
Etymology
From Proto-Mari [Term?], from Proto-Uralic *końćɜ. Cognate with Western Mari кужы (kužy).
Pronunciation
- IPA(key): /kuˈʒu/
- Rhymes: -u
- Hyphenation: ку‧жу
Adjective
кужу • (kužu) (comparative кужурак)
- long
- tall, high
- long (lasting a long time)
- elongated, oblong
- long, large in scope
- drawn-out, long and slow
- with big steps
- deep, heavy (sigh)
- length, great length, extent
